DetailsSummary and Info:
Updating ABS removes many packages (3000+ in my case) from the local tree that are still available in svn. The first attachment shows what was removed when I ran abs tonight. The 2nd is the complete log. Steps to Reproduce: Run abs. Verify packages such as mysql-workbench and openscenegraph are no longer available. |
